About this role

Shield AI is a venture-backed defense-tech company with the mission of protecting service members and civilians with intelligent systems. Its products include Hivemind autonomy software, V-BAT and X-BAT aircraft, and Aechelon simulation and synthetic reality technologies. With offices and facilities across the U.S., Europe, the Middle East, and Asia-Pacific, Shield AI’s technology actively supports operations worldwide. For more information, visit www.shield.ai. Job Description:

Shield AI’s mission is to protect service members and civilians with intelligent systems. We are seeking an Autonomy Software Integration & Test Engineer to support development, integration, testing, and deployment of autonomous systems in Ukraine. 

This role is ideal for a hands-on engineer who enjoys working across software, hardware, aircraft systems, and flight operations in fast-paced field environments. The position combines autonomy software development, system integration, and real-world flight testing across unmanned and autonomous platforms. 

The ideal candidate is comfortable writing and debugging software, integrating autonomy systems onto fixed-wing, multirotor, and other unmanned or autonomous systems, troubleshooting issues in both lab and field environments, and supporting live flight operations under evolving operational conditions. This role requires an engineer who can move fluidly between software development, aircraft integration, flight testing, demonstrations, and operational troubleshooting in a rapidly growing startup environment. 

The ideal candidate demonstrates strong ownership, a bias toward action, and the ability to solve complex problems across software, hardware, and flight operations in rapidly evolving environments. 

This role will primarily support operations in the Lviv region, with occasional travel to other locations within Ukraine for demonstrations, testing, and operational support activities.
